Abstract

Hardness is one of the components responsible for the resistance to wear. The development of new materials with hardness surface more than 65 HRC is possible with use welding technologies. High chromium cored wires belong to welding materials that are often used to cladding to protect surface. This article show the problem of determining the important parameters of cladding FCAW to obtain the most hard surface. The use of high chromium cast iron to cladding on to structural steel S235JR showed us how important is knowledge about influence the technological parameters by made this plate and how have a significant impact on the final characteristics surface. For experiment Plackett-Burman design is used.
